The Hidden Costs of Disconnected Performance Management
The impact of inefficient goal tracking extends far beyond the HR department. When goals are set in isolation, reviewed sporadically, and tracked manually, several critical issues emerge. Managers spend countless hours compiling data, chasing updates, and manually inputting information across disparate spreadsheets and documents. This isn’t just a time sink; it’s a breeding ground for human error, inconsistency, and a lack of objective measurement. Employees often feel disengaged, perceiving their goals as theoretical constructs rather than tangible objectives tied to their daily contributions and career progression. This disconnect prevents timely intervention, makes it difficult to align individual efforts with company-wide strategic objectives, and ultimately limits an organization’s agility. Transforming Performance Through Automation and AI
The real power of automated goal tracking lies in its ability to bring clarity, consistency, and real-time visibility to performance management. Imagine a system where employee goals are not only clearly defined but also dynamically linked to projects, tasks, and key performance indicators. This isn’t about micromanagement; it’s about empowering employees with transparency regarding their progress and providing managers with immediate insights to offer targeted support.
Automated systems, especially when integrated with low-code platforms like Make.com, can seamlessly pull data from various operational tools – CRM, project management software, HRIS – to provide a holistic view of an employee’s contribution against their defined objectives. This means:
* **Real-time Progress Monitoring:** No more waiting for quarterly reviews to understand performance. Managers can see goal progress at a glance, enabling proactive coaching and adjustments.
* **Objective Data for Fair Assessment:** By automating data collection, bias is reduced, and performance discussions are grounded in verifiable metrics, fostering trust and fairness.
* **Strategic Alignment:** Goals can be cascaded from organizational objectives down to individual tasks, ensuring everyone is pulling in the same direction.
* **Reduced Administrative Burden:** HR and managers are freed from manual data entry and compilation, allowing them to focus on strategic talent development, coaching, and leadership. This directly addresses the goal of saving high-value employees from low-value work.
Beyond Simple Check-ins: The Power of Integrated Systems
An automated system for performance management isn’t just about digitizing a spreadsheet. It’s about creating an integrated ecosystem where goals are living entities, responsive to business needs and individual progress. We advocate for systems that:
* **Connect Goals to Daily Workflows:** Linking objectives directly to project tasks in tools like Asana, Monday.com, or directly within an HRIS, provides continuous tracking without additional manual input.
* **Automate Feedback Loops:** Triggering automated prompts for self-assessment, peer feedback, or manager check-ins based on project milestones or goal progress ensures timely and relevant communication.
* **Provide Analytics for Strategic Decisions:** Dashboards that visualize individual, team, and organizational goal progress offer invaluable insights for resource allocation, training needs, and strategic adjustments.
* **Integrate with AI for Predictive Insights:** AI can analyze performance data to identify trends, predict potential challenges, and even suggest personalized development paths, taking performance management from reactive to proactive.
